GNOME 49.4 Released with Shell, Mutter, and Files Bug Fixes

One month following the v49.3 desktop environment release, GNOME 49.4 has arrived as the fourth maintenance update to the stable GNOME 49 series—characterized by developers as an uneventful bugfix release.

User-facing improvements include corrections to screen time tracking with active idle inhibitors, refined tab navigation in the quick settings menu, and resolved password visibility issues during input method pre-editing. Additional fixes eliminate memory leaks and stop default folders from automatically regenerating after deletion.

The Mutter 49.4 window manager and compositor now properly handles initial display scaling in Xorg sessions, disables tone mapping during HDR playback, and enhances screen sharing compatibility for displays without reported refresh rates. This release also eliminates several crash triggers and refines idle monitoring behavior.

The Files application receives numerous stability and functionality fixes in version 49.4. Resolved issues include crashes related to disconnected MTP devices, thumbnail verification, icon caching, bind-mount trash handling, and premature rename popover closing. The update also prevents unnecessary thumbnail regeneration and streamlines script launching from the Recent view.

Control Center updates eliminate crashes in the sound and Bluetooth panels through libgvc updates for improved PipeWire compatibility. GNOME Maps resolves Settings panel access issues following the Privacy panel reorganization. GNOME Software now displays repository names more clearly, provides better data removal warnings, and correctly manages update history on rpm-ostree-based systems.

GNOME Text Editor addresses buffer corruption during language switching, resolves UTF-8 processing errors, and enhances dark theme appearance to match libadwaita 1.8.4 standards. The accompanying libadwaita update fixes focus management in dialog bottom sheet mode and corrects layout justification in AdwWrapBox components.

The notification system receives enhancements through libnotify 0.8.8, which delivers improved icon management, expanded notify-send functionality, more rigorous action validation, and a comprehensive testing framework. Long-standing issues affecting signal handling and macOS compatibility are also resolved.

Additional component updates include gnome-desktop 44.5 with memory leak repairs and seccomp enhancements, libgsf 1.14.55 with optimized stack utilization, libspelling 0.4.10 with new translations, and pyatspi 2.58.1 with collection test corrections and enhanced error messages.

Complete details are available in the official announcement or through the full changelog.

Users running GNOME 49 can obtain GNOME 49.4 through their distribution’s standard update process.
